NEW and exciting opportunity for your students to participate in. Child Advocacy will be hosting a teen smoking/vaping cessation program starting May 27th! This is a FREE, 10-session program held at Child Advocacy (515 N. State St., Alma). Classes will occur for 5 weeks in concession on Tuesday and Wednesday between 4pm - 5pm starting May 27, 2025 and will conclude June 25, 2025. Gratiot County youth going into grades 7th - 12th are eligible to participate. Class size is limited to 10 youth. Parent permission is required. The Dow Championship is pleased to bring the 2025 LPGA Leadership Academy to Apple Mountain Resort in Freeland, MI. This unique program features classroom style lessons on team building, developing confidence and leadership skills instructed by the LPGA Foundation. The lessons are then reinforced out on the golf course with fun and creative activities coached by LPGA-certified golf professionals from around the country. The second day features an executive lunch panel with 4 female Dow executives sharing their journey through high school, college and to their present positions in a casual format that allows the participants to openly ask questions and gain insight. Target Audience: Girls ages 13-18 with an interest in leadership skills development and golf Application Deadline: May 5, 2025 Program Dates: July 28-29, 2025 Location: Apple Mountain Resort, Freeland, MI To apply for the Michigan LPGA Leadership Academy, please visit this link. - https://www.girlsgolf.org/leadership-academy/michigan2025
